Proprioception
The sense of the relative position of body parts and strength of effort being employed in movement.
Sensory Receptors
Specialized cells or neuronal processes that detect and respond to external or internal stimuli, converting them into electrical signals for the nervous system.
Somatosensory System
A part of the sensory system concerned with receiving and processing sensory information from the body, including touch, temperature, pain, and proprioception.
Sensory Systems
The part of the nervous system responsible for processing sensory information from the environment, including sight, sound, smell, taste, and touch.
